Features
A dual fuel range cooker combines the power of gas burners with the precision of an electric oven. They're generally a better option over separate ovens and stoves because they're easier to clean, but they can be expensive, especially when paired with dishwashers. This is due to the fact that a dual-fuel range requires gas lines as well as an outlet with 220-volts that adds to the price.
The size of your kitchen and the way you make use of your oven will influence the choices you make. You'll also need to consider the quantity of stovetop burners and their power. For instance, some cooktops have multiple high-intensity burners which can reach 20,000 BTU for power searing. Some cooktops also come with an low simmer burner which provides a lower output of heat.
Some brands have extra features that make a difference, such as automatic cleaning of oven lines or smart cooking functions. These features can increase the cost, but are worth considering if your family has a busy kitchen or if you entertain frequently.
If you're looking for a dual-fuel range make sure it is made of high-quality stainless steel finish to complement your other appliances and kitchen surfaces. It should have an easy-to-clean flat surface. Some cooktops have glass covers to protect the surface from scratches and Best Dual Range Cookers spills.
Another feature to look out for is a smart oven that has an integrated Wi-Fi connection as well as an app for smartphones that allows you to monitor your oven's progress from anywhere. This is a fantastic feature if you love to keep tabs on your food but do not want to stand in front of the stove all day.

Size
The size of the dual fuel range cooker could be a major factor when it comes to choosing the best dual fuel range cookers uk one for your home. The larger the model, the more space it will offer on both the hob and in the ovens. It is also important to consider how much space you need to store your items and whether you prefer a built-in or slide-in model.
There are a range of sizes to choose from and the smaller ones will fit into many modern kitchens. They are designed to fit between cabinets, and can run on either electricity or gas, based on your preference. They are available in many styles, from the traditional farmhouse style to a more modern professional look.
Certain models have various high-intensity stoves while others have a single central oval burner which can be used to cook large casseroles. The number of burners is measured in BTUs (British Thermal Units) and the most powerful ones able to reach up to 20,000 BTUs for searing. The majority of models also have an oven with a simmer burner that cooks at low temperatures.
The ovens in a dual-fuel range can serve multiple purposes apart from the stove burners. This will help you cook your favorite meals. Convection ovens are common in dual fuel range cooker with 13amp plug-fuel models. They ensure that food is cooked evenly and gets crispier. They can also come with a self-cleaning function that reduces the time and effort to clean your oven.
There are also models that have the ability to connect to the Wi-Fi network in your home, allowing you to monitor and alter settings from anywhere within your home. You can also use voice control on these appliances like Google Home or Amazon Alexa to control your dual-fuel range.
If you want to to cook a variety foods with a dual-fuel stove, a dual-fuel range can be extremely useful. It can be used to prepare anything from pasta that is quick to roast dinner. You can also use it to make your most loved desserts and cakes.

Cost
When you are choosing a dual-fuel cooker, there are several things to consider. There is the cost to pay as well as the features and functions you would like and require, and the style of your kitchen. All of these factors go together to decide the most efficient cooker for you. Find the right combination of elements that meet your needs and give you the most value for your money.
The cost of a dual-fuel range cooker is contingent on the model and manufacturer you choose. Certain models are more expensive than others, however you can still find a great bargain if you do your research and looking around. If you maintain it properly, a high-quality range cooker will last you for many years. By following the manufacturer's guidelines and keeping it clean, you can extend the life of your range cooker.
Dual fuel range cookers that are highly rated often have both gas hobs and electric ovens. This gives you the best dual range cookers of both worlds. The gas stovetop offers instant warmth and precise temperature control while the electric oven offers you a more uniform bake. This combination is perfect for families who value the environment and energy efficiency. options.
Most dual fuel range cookers also come with a range of additional features that can enhance your cooking experience and make it easier to keep your cooktop and oven clean. Certain models come with a convection fan built in that circulates the air throughout the oven to speed up preheating and baking. The burner heads and grates are easily removed for cleaning in the dishwasher or sink. Some have a self-cleaning function that automatically burns off any food residue particles.
Some models are equipped with Wi Fi technology that lets you control the oven and cooktop via your smartphone. You can adjust settings and monitor them from anywhere. Certain models allow you to customize the appearance of the controls by using an app. You can match the look of the range cooker to the style of your kitchen.
